Bella Ramsey has opened up about the reaction to coming out as non-binary, admitting part of them ‘regrets’ making the news public.
The Last Of Us star, 21, revealed in 2023 that they are genderfluid and use they/them pronouns, admitting ‘being gendered isn’t something that I particularly like’.
Two years on from the announcement, Bella confessed they are in two minds about coming out, admitting the reaction has been a ‘mixed bag’.
Speaking to The Observer, Bella confessed: ‘Part of me looks back and I wish that I didn’t, because I didn’t want it to become a headline and a big thing.
‘And obviously it was going to, and I didn’t really understand that at the time. And I wasn’t really prepared for that. But on the other hand, people have said to me that it’s been very helpful for them seeing some representation.
‘So it’s been a mixed bag, but overall, I think it was a good thing, just for me living more freely, without feeling like I’m keeping a secret’.

Last month, Bella admitted it’s been tough to ‘still figure things out’ when it comes to their gender idenтιтy when they don’t have the ‘privilege’ of exploring their idenтιтy in private.
They told Vogue: ‘Part of the job of being an actor is that you’re supposed to have an answer to every question that people ask you. But actually the answer can be: “I don’t know and I’m not ready to talk about that”‘.
Bella continued: ‘If I did want to explore other things, like facets of my gender idenтιтy, that would be done publicly’.
‘As much as I would try and keep it private, if someone recognises me on the street, say if I’m presenting differently, [and] takes a pH๏τo, then that is just talked about’.
